What Does a Motor Vehicle Accident Attorney Do?
An automobile accident attorney concentrates on representing clients who have actually been associated with car, truck, motorbike, or any other kind of vehicle collision. Their primary function is to guarantee that victims receive the compensation they should have for their injuries and damages. Here are some of the services they usually provide:

The choice to employ an attorney after an automobile accident can frequently affect the result of a victim's case considerably. Here are a number of reasons that getting the assistance of a certified attorney is crucial:
Expertise in Personal Injury Law: Motor vehicle accident attorneys are fluent in the laws controling injury claims and can efficiently navigate the legal system.
Maximized Compensation: Attorneys comprehend the numerous types of compensation readily available, consisting of medical expenses, lost incomes, pain and suffering, and residential or commercial property damage, and make every effort to ensure customers receive the total they are entitled to.
Neutrality: After an accident, feelings can run high. Attorneys offer an unbiased viewpoint and can help customers make choices that are in their best interests.
Negotiation Skills: Insurance business often attempt to reduce payments. Lawyers have the settlement skills and experience to deal with these techniques effectively.
Resources: Attorneys have access to resources such as investigators and expert witnesses that can strengthen a case.
Contingency Fees: Many motor vehicle accident l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, meaning they just get paid if the customer wins a settlement. This allows customers to pursue legal action without substantial upfront expenses.

For how long do I need to sue after an accident?
Many states have a statute of restrictions varying from one to three years for injury claims. However, it's best to speak with an attorney as quickly as possible to protect your rights.
2. How is compensation determined?
Compensation is usually based upon elements such as medical costs, lost earnings, discomfort and suffering, and property damage. An attorney can assist calculate these quantities precisely.
3. What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Lots of states operate under comparative negligence laws, suggesting you can still recuperate compensation even if you were partly at fault. Nevertheless, your settlement may be decreased based on your degree of fault.
4. Will my case go to trial?
Not all cases go to trial; lots of are settled through negotiation. Nevertheless, your attorney will prepare for litigation as a possibility to make sure the best outcome for your case.
5. What is the average settlement for an automobile accident?
Settlements vary commonly based on the specifics of each case. Factors such as the degree of injuries, insurance coverage, and liability all play functions in identifying the last amount.
